Quick Facts — Mount Rainier city
- What is the median household income in Mount Rainier city?
-
The median household income in Mount Rainier city is $68,281 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 5-Year Estimates, 2023).
- What is the poverty rate in Mount Rainier city?
-
The poverty rate in Mount Rainier city is 3.7% (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
- What is the median home value in Mount Rainier city?
-
$522,100 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
- What is the average rent in Mount Rainier city?
-
The median gross rent in Mount Rainier city is $1,434 per month (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
- What percentage of Mount Rainier city residents have a college degree?
-
34.7% of adults in Mount Rainier city hold a bachelor's degree or higher (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
